Computer Association of Nepal-USA(CAN-USA)
Computer Association of Nepal-USA (CAN-USA) is an American organization dedicated to the professional development of its members and technological progress of Nepal. It is a non profit organization with members throughout the United States. The principal goal of this organization is to improve the quality of life in Nepal by utilizing the creativity of the talent pool of its members and the broader American community. Some of the challenges the people of Nepal face include but are not limited to: rural mountain connectivity, remote health care (tele-medicine), remote education, emergency communications infrastructure, electronic governance.
Background: CAN-USA was born on July 29th 2007 on the campus of the University of California at Berkeley. The visit of Mr. Rajan Raj Pant (general secretary of Computer Association of Nepal – CAN), to United States presented a wonderful opportunity for Global Nepalese and American ICT engineers to meet and establish this organization. Since then CAN-USA has officially become a non-profit US organization (registered on May 09, 2008) which aims to promote professional development of its members and the community at large in the area of ICT. It is comprised of members representing different regions of the United States. With its open membership policy CAN-USA welcomes anyone who would like to promote development of ICT sectors to join the association and benefit from what it offers for its members’ professional development. In particular CAN-USA seeks to:
Explore different means of involving Global Nepalese and others in the development of Nepal. This could include efforts to bring capital investments to Nepali ICT sectors, and being a partner in bringing educational and other resources.
Encourage by providing a discussion forum for ideas, innovations and important questions including the question of whether the ‘‘Indian’’ and ‘‘Chinese’’ models of economic development can be used to benefit Nepal in the same way it benefits other countries.
Be available to provide professional advice in ICT sectors if desired by any entities in Nepal.
Be a conduit for networking with other Global Nepalese and other similar international organizations.
Monitor the status and effectiveness of large-scale multinational ICT development projects.
Show-case the on- going advancement of the Nepali ICT sector as well as responsible public efforts while seeking to engage American partners through a yearly Nepal ICT Development conference in the Silicon Valley and other ICT hubs of United States of America.
CAN-USA is proud to work with an organization like CAN and others in Nepal which has been instrumental in ICT promotion, including but not limited to: legislating ICT policy, promoting ICT professionalism, show-casing ICT and the like in Nepal and elsewhere.
